Before you start using
Fill the kettle three times with water to the Max level, boil and pour out. To remove any factory odor, boil the water in
the kettle several times.
1. Fill the kettle with water and check that the heater is completely covered with water.
2. Set the base on a stable, flat and heat-resistant surface.
3. Plug the power cord into a 220-240V~50/60Hz power outlet and press the switch. The indicator light will come on.
4. After the water boils, the kettle will automatically turn off.
5. Before removing the kettle from the stand, check that it has been turned off.
6. Want to turn off the kettle before the water boils, press the switch. The indicator light will turn off.
7. The lid of the kettle must be closed during cooking. Only then will the automatic switch work.
8. The kettle can be turned on again approximately 2 minutes after the last use.
9. Switching on an empty kettle or one insufficiently filled with insufficient water will automatically turn off the
device. In this case, wait several minutes. Pour the appropriate amount of water and turn the kettle on again.
10. Do not leave the switched-on kettle unattended.
11. The kettle is an electrical appliance not designed to hold water or any other liquids. After boiling the water, pour it
immediately into another vessel. Water after boiling in the kettle must not remain in it for more than 10 minutes.
Before each use, fill the kettle with fresh water above the minimum level and below the maximum level.
Cleaning and maintenance
Limescale deposited inside the kettle should be removed regularly. This activity is not subject to warranty service.
Failure to descale regularly will lead to damage to the kettle and void the warranty. To decalcify, use specially
designed preparations for this purpose in accordance with the instructions for use of the descaler. After decalcification,
rinse the kettle very thoroughly three times. Caution hot surface:
The temperature of the accessible surfaces of the running appliance may be high. Do not touch the
hot surfaces of the appliance
Technical data:
Max capacity: 1.7L
Voltage: 220-240V ~50/60Hz
Power: 1850-2200W
Power consumption in off mode: 0 W
